Understanding the Symbolism of Seeing a Door in Your Dreams

Dreams have fascinated humans for centuries, serving as a window into the subconscious mind. One common symbol that appears in dreams is the door. Dreaming of a door can evoke a wide range of emotions and interpretations, depending on the context within the dream and the personal experiences of the dreamer. In this blog post, we will delve into the significance of seeing a door in your dreams, exploring its psychological implications and what it may reveal about your inner thoughts and feelings.

At its core, a door represents transition, change, and opportunity. It is a threshold between different states of being, much like the moments of our lives where we must make choices that lead us down various paths. When you dream of a door, it often symbolizes an impending change or a decision that you are facing in your waking life. The door can represent new opportunities waiting to be explored or the need to close off certain aspects of your life that no longer serve you.

The type of door you see in your dream can also provide additional insights into its meaning. For example, an open door may signify opportunities and positive changes, suggesting that you are ready to embrace new experiences. Conversely, a closed door might indicate feelings of rejection or fear of the unknown. If the door is locked, it may symbolize obstacles or barriers that you perceive in your life, whether they be external challenges or internal fears that are holding you back.

In psychological terms, doors can be linked to personal boundaries. They represent the limits we set for ourselves and others, as well as the emotional walls we build to protect ourselves from harm or vulnerability. A dream featuring an open door may suggest a willingness to let others in, to be more open and vulnerable, while a closed or locked door may indicate a desire for isolation or a struggle to connect with others.

The context of the dream is crucial for interpretation. For instance, if you dream of entering a door, it might imply that you are moving towards new opportunities, embarking on a new journey, or personal growth. However, if you dream of leaving through a door, it may suggest that you are departing from a situation or ending a chapter in your life. Such transitions can evoke feelings of anxiety or excitement, depending on your emotional state and the nature of the changes you are facing.

Another key aspect to consider is the emotional response you have in the dream. If you feel anxious or fearful when approaching a door, it may reflect your waking life apprehensions regarding changes or decisions you need to make. On the other hand, if you feel excited or curious, it may indicate a readiness to embrace new experiences and challenges.

Moreover, the appearance of a door in your dream can also be a metaphor for choices and opportunities. Just as a door can lead you to different rooms in your home, each representing various aspects of life, it symbolizes the choices we make that redirect our paths. Dreaming of multiple doors may signify that you are at a crossroads, faced with several choices and uncertain about which path to take. This scenario encourages introspection and self-reflection, prompting you to consider what each choice represents for your future.

Culturally, doors can also carry different meanings. In some traditions, a door is seen as a protective barrier from negative energies, while in others, it symbolizes the passage into new realms of existence. Understanding these cultural nuances can provide a richer context to your dream interpretation, allowing you to connect with the broader meanings attributed to doors across various societies.

Additionally, if you dream of a specific type of door, such as a garden gate, it may allude to themes of personal growth, renewal, and the pursuit of happiness. A garden gate often symbolizes a threshold to a more vibrant, fulfilling state of being, inviting you to explore the beauty of life and the joy of connections. Alternatively, if the door leads to a dark or ominous space, it may evoke feelings of dread or the need to confront fears or unresolved issues.

To better understand the significance of doors in your dreams, it can be helpful to keep a dream journal. Record your dreams as soon as you wake up, noting any specific details about the door—its condition, color, location, and the emotions you felt during the experience. Over time, patterns may emerge, offering deeper insights into your subconscious mind and the messages it is trying to convey.
